Follow the process carefully and avoid shortcuts to achieve clean, safe, and stable water.<\/p>\n<h2><strong>Understanding What SLAM Really Means<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>SLAM stands for <strong>Shock, Level, And Maintain<\/strong>. It is not a single pool shock treatment, but rather a disciplined, multi-day process designed to eradicate algae, bacteria, and organic contamination. The key principle behind SLAM is maintaining a specific elevated free chlorine (FC) level based on your pool\u2019s cyanuric acid (CYA) level until water clarity and chemical balance are restored.<\/p>\n<p>Unlike random shock treatments, SLAM: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Relies on precise testing rather than guesswork<\/li>\n<li>Maintains chlorine at a calculated target level<\/li>\n<li>Requires continuous filtration and brushing<\/li>\n<li>Ends only when three strict criteria are met<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Before beginning any SLAM variation, ensure you have a <em>reliable liquid FAS-DPD test kit<\/em>. Test strips are not sufficiently accurate for this process.<\/p>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Step-by-Step SLAM Guide #1: The Standard Green Pool Recovery<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>This is the most common situation for first-time pool owners: visible green water caused by algae growth.<\/p>\n<img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1080\" height=\"810\" src=\"https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/lounge-chairs-by-a-swimming-pool-on-a-sunny-day-green-pool-water-pool-algae-backyard-swimming-pool-before-cleaning.jpg\" class=\"attachment-full size-full\" alt=\"\" srcset=\"https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/lounge-chairs-by-a-swimming-pool-on-a-sunny-day-green-pool-water-pool-algae-backyard-swimming-pool-before-cleaning.jpg 1080w, https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/lounge-chairs-by-a-swimming-pool-on-a-sunny-day-green-pool-water-pool-algae-backyard-swimming-pool-before-cleaning-300x225.jpg 300w, https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/lounge-chairs-by-a-swimming-pool-on-a-sunny-day-green-pool-water-pool-algae-backyard-swimming-pool-before-cleaning-1024x768.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/lounge-chairs-by-a-swimming-pool-on-a-sunny-day-green-pool-water-pool-algae-backyard-swimming-pool-before-cleaning-768x576.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1080px) 100vw, 1080px\" \/>\n<h3><em>Step 1: Test and Balance<\/em><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>Test pH and adjust to 7.2\u20137.5 before adding chlorine.<\/li>\n<li>Measure CYA level.<\/li>\n<li>Record current free chlorine.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><em>Step 2: Calculate SLAM Chlorine Level<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Using a trusted CYA\/chlorine chart, determine the required FC level for your CYA reading. This will often be significantly higher than normal maintenance levels.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 3: Add Liquid Chlorine<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Add enough liquid chlorine (sodium hypochlorite) to reach the calculated SLAM level. Distribute it evenly around the pool.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 4: Brush and Circulate<\/em><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>Brush walls, steps, and floor daily.<\/li>\n<li>Run pump continuously (24\/7).<\/li>\n<li>Backwash or clean filter as pressure rises.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><em>Step 5: Maintain and Test Frequently<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Test chlorine every 2\u20134 hours initially and bring level back up to SLAM target whenever it drops.<\/p>\n<p><strong>The SLAM is complete only when:<\/strong><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Water is crystal clear<\/li>\n<li>Combined chlorine (CC) is 0.5 ppm or lower<\/li>\n<li>You pass an Overnight Chlorine Loss Test (OCLT)<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Step-by-Step SLAM Guide #2: Cloudy but Not Green Water<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Sometimes water appears dull or hazy without obvious algae. This often indicates early-stage contamination or filtration inefficiency.<\/p>\nImage not found in postmeta<br \/>\n<h3><em>Step 1: Confirm Test Accuracy<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Ensure readings for pH, CYA, FC, and CC are accurate using your liquid test kit.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 2: Slightly Lower pH<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Adjust pH to approximately 7.2 before beginning the SLAM.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 3: Bring Chlorine to SLAM Level<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Even if algae is not visible, use the same CYA chart to determine the required shock level.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 4: Deep Clean Surfaces<\/em><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>Brush thoroughly<\/li>\n<li>Vacuum debris<\/li>\n<li>Inspect ladders and hidden corners<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><em>Step 5: Monitor Filter Performance<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Cloudy water often clears significantly once dead organic matter is filtered out. Clean or backwash more frequently during this process.<\/p>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Step-by-Step SLAM Guide #3: After Heavy Rain or Pool Party<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Storm runoff and high swimmer loads introduce contaminants quickly. Acting early can prevent full algae blooms.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 1: Remove Physical Debris<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Skim leaves, dirt, and foreign particles.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 2: Test and Adjust pH<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Rain commonly drops pH. Adjust to 7.2\u20137.5.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 3: Proactive SLAM-Level Chlorination<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Bring chlorine to SLAM level even if the water still looks acceptable.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 4: Run Pump Continuously for 24\u201348 Hours<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>This improves turnover and filtration efficiency.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 5: Evaluate Overnight Chlorine Loss<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>If chlorine drops excessively overnight, continue SLAM process until overnight loss is under 1 ppm.<\/p>\n<p>This preventive SLAM approach can save days of recovery later.<\/p>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Step-by-Step SLAM Guide #4: Opening a Pool After Winter<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Seasonal openings often reveal stagnant water conditions that require disciplined treatment.<\/p>\n<img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1080\" height=\"720\" src=\"https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/a-swimming-pool-sits-in-a-backyard-pool-opening-spring-removing-pool-cover-dirty-winter-pool-water.jpg\" class=\"attachment-full size-full\" alt=\"\" srcset=\"https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/a-swimming-pool-sits-in-a-backyard-pool-opening-spring-removing-pool-cover-dirty-winter-pool-water.jpg 1080w, https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/a-swimming-pool-sits-in-a-backyard-pool-opening-spring-removing-pool-cover-dirty-winter-pool-water-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/a-swimming-pool-sits-in-a-backyard-pool-opening-spring-removing-pool-cover-dirty-winter-pool-water-1024x683.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/unitconversion.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/a-swimming-pool-sits-in-a-backyard-pool-opening-spring-removing-pool-cover-dirty-winter-pool-water-768x512.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1080px) 100vw, 1080px\" \/>\n<h3><em>Step 1: Remove Cover and Clear Debris<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Physically remove leaves and sludge before chemical treatment.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 2: Reconnect Equipment and Ensure Circulation<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Verify pump and filter operation before introducing high chlorine levels.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 3: Lower pH if Necessary<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Bring pH down to 7.2 to maximize chlorine effectiveness.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 4: Initiate Full SLAM<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Expect higher chlorine demand in stagnant water. Test frequently and maintain shock level diligently.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 5: Continue Until All Three SLAM Criteria Are Met<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Opening SLAMs often take several days, sometimes longer if debris was extensive.<\/p>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Step-by-Step SLAM Guide #5: Mustard Algae Treatment<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Mustard algae appears yellowish and clings stubbornly to pool walls, often returning after normal treatment.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 1: Perform Standard SLAM First<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Complete a regular SLAM and confirm water clarity.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 2: Elevate to Mustard Algae Level<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Briefly raise free chlorine to a higher \u201cmustard level\u201d based on CYA guidelines.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 3: Brush Thoroughly<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>Target shaded areas and textured surfaces aggressively.<\/p>\n<h3><em>Step 4: Sanitize Accessories<\/em><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>Pool toys<\/li>\n<li>Ladders<\/li>\n<li>Brushes<\/li>\n<li>Cleaning equipment<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3><em>Step 5: Maintain Slightly Higher Normal FC After Completion<\/em><\/h3>\n<p>This reduces recurrence risk.<\/p>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Essential Tools for Successful SLAM<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Using proper tools ensures accuracy, efficiency, and safety throughout the SLAM process.<\/p>\n<table border=\"1\" cellpadding=\"8\" cellspacing=\"0\">\n<tr>\n<th><strong>Tool<\/strong><\/th>\n<th><strong>Purpose<\/strong><\/th>\n<th><strong>Why It Matters<\/strong><\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>FAS-DPD Liquid Test Kit<\/td>\n<td>Measures precise chlorine levels<\/td>\n<td>Essential for maintaining correct SLAM target<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Liquid Chlorine<\/td>\n<td>Primary sanitizing agent<\/td>\n<td>Adds no unwanted stabilizers or calcium<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Pool Brush<\/td>\n<td>Dislodges algae from surfaces<\/td>\n<td>Allows chlorine to reach embedded growth<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Pool Vacuum<\/td>\n<td>Removes settled debris<\/td>\n<td>Prevents recontamination<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Sand, Cartridge, or DE Filter<\/td>\n<td>Filters dead particles<\/td>\n<td>Restores water clarity<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/table>\n<p><strong>Avoid:<\/strong><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Powdered shock containing calcium if calcium hardness is already high<\/li>\n<li>Chlorine tablets during SLAM (they add CYA and slow the process)<\/li>\n<li>Algaecide as a shortcut replacement for SLAM<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Common Mistakes First-Time Pool Owners Make<\/strong><\/h2>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Stopping too early:<\/strong> Water may look clear before algae is fully eradicated.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Not testing frequently enough:<\/strong> Chlorine must be maintained consistently.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Ignoring CYA levels:<\/strong> Incorrect CYA makes chlorine ineffective.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Turning off the pump overnight:<\/strong> Circulation is crucial.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Relying on pool store testing:<\/strong> Inconsistent results delay progress.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Patience and consistency are the difference between a three-day SLAM and a two-week struggle.<\/p>\n<hr>\n<h2><strong>Final Thoughts for First-Time Pool Owners<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>The SLAM method is not complicated, but it demands discipline.
